Did You Know?
In this film we first see the face of Blofeld.
Actor Charles gray who plays the role Henderson played Blofeld in the film "Diamonds are forever".
Nancy Sinatra became the first non-British performer of the title songs in the movies about James bond.
Adaptation of the novel by Ian Fleming, 1964.
It is the penultimate film in the official bond in the career of Sean Connery.
American space ships shown in the film, very similar to the Gemini, is actively making orbital flights in 1965-66 years. In particular, in the framework of this program produced EVAs.
The launch of Soviet missiles, is shown in the film, of course, not from the Soviet chronicle. In fact, it is the launch of the American launch vehicle Titan II GLV, which was used to launch a spacecraft for the Gemini program. Judging by the surroundings and the palm trees in the foreground, the start was made from the launch sites SLC-40 or SLC-41, located at Cape Canaveral in Florida.
